Date: Sunday, September 27, 2020 @ 21:44:15 Author: heftig Revision: 396824
archrelease: copy trunk to gnome-unstable-x86_64 Added: brasero/repos/gnome-unstable-x86_64/ brasero/repos/gnome-unstable-x86_64/PKGBUILD (from rev 396823, brasero/trunk/PKGBUILD) brasero/repos/gnome-unstable-x86_64/build.diff (from rev 396823, brasero/trunk/build.diff) ------------+ PKGBUILD | 57 +++++++++++++++++++++++++++++++++++++++++++++++++++++++++ build.diff | 30 ++++++++++++++++++++++++++++++ 2 files changed, 87 insertions(+) Copied: brasero/repos/gnome-unstable-x86_64/PKGBUILD (from rev 396823, brasero/trunk/PKGBUILD) =================================================================== --- gnome-unstable-x86_64/PKGBUILD (rev 0) +++ gnome-unstable-x86_64/PKGBUILD 2020-09-27 21:44:15 UTC (rev 396824) @@ -0,0 +1,57 @@ +# Maintainer: Jan Alexander Steffens (heftig) <hef...@archlinux.org> +# Contributor: Allan McRae <al...@archlinux.org> +# Contributor: Jan de Groot <j...@archlinux.org> +# Contributor: William Rea <sillywi...@gmail.com> + +pkgname=brasero +pkgver=3.12.2+106+g46b9d116 +pkgrel=1 +pkgdesc="CD/DVD mastering tool" +url="https://wiki.gnome.org/Apps/Brasero" +arch=(x86_64) +license=(GPL) +depends=(gtk3 gst-plugins-good totem-plparser cdrtools cdrdao shared-mime-info libcanberra + dvd+rw-tools dconf libsm libnotify gvfs) +makedepends=(gtk-doc yelp-tools gnome-common intltool libburn libisofs libnautilus-extension + gobject-introspection itstool docbook-xsl git) +optdepends=('libburn: alternative back-end' + 'libisofs: libburn back-end' + 'dvdauthor: video project' + 'vcdimager: video project') +_commit=46b9d11686aa51dd1427b33ce724190c4857fcc3 # master +source=("git+https://gitlab.gnome.org/GNOME/brasero.git#commit=$_commit" + build.diff) +sha256sums=('SKIP' + '86cad1761fd420925435b9a542c0893b8336fb6f3430a5863a8f83f6a134471d') + +pkgver() { + cd $pkgname + git describe --tags | sed 's/-/+/g' +} + +prepare() { + cd $pkgname + git apply -3 ../build.diff + NOCONFIGURE=1 ./autogen.sh +} + +build() { + cd $pkgname + ./configure \ + --prefix=/usr \ + --sysconfdir=/etc \ + --localstatedir=/var \ + --disable-caches \ + --disable-search \ + --disable-schemas-compile \ + --enable-compile-warnings=minimum \ + --enable-gtk-doc + sed -i -e 's/ -shared / -Wl,-O1,--as-needed\0/g' libtool + make +} + +package() { + cd $pkgname + make DESTDIR="$pkgdir" install +} + Copied: brasero/repos/gnome-unstable-x86_64/build.diff (from rev 396823, brasero/trunk/build.diff) =================================================================== --- gnome-unstable-x86_64/build.diff (rev 0) +++ gnome-unstable-x86_64/build.diff 2020-09-27 21:44:15 UTC (rev 396824) @@ -0,0 +1,30 @@ +diff --git i/docs/reference/libbrasero-burn/libbrasero-burn-docs.sgml w/docs/reference/libbrasero-burn/libbrasero-burn-docs.sgml +index 612491f1..873a5497 100644 +--- i/docs/reference/libbrasero-burn/libbrasero-burn-docs.sgml ++++ w/docs/reference/libbrasero-burn/libbrasero-burn-docs.sgml +@@ -39,10 +39,6 @@ + <xi:include href="xml/brasero-blank-dialog.xml"/> + + +- </chapter> +- <chapter id="object-tree"> +- <title>Object Hierarchy</title> +- <xi:include href="xml/tree_index.sgml"/> + </chapter> + <index id="api-index-full"> + <title>API Index</title> +diff --git i/docs/reference/libbrasero-media/libbrasero-media-docs.sgml w/docs/reference/libbrasero-media/libbrasero-media-docs.sgml +index c7ec48c0..a89de72b 100644 +--- i/docs/reference/libbrasero-media/libbrasero-media-docs.sgml ++++ w/docs/reference/libbrasero-media/libbrasero-media-docs.sgml +@@ -24,10 +24,6 @@ + <xi:include href="xml/brasero-drive-selection.xml"/> + + </chapter> +- <chapter id="object-tree"> +- <title>Object Hierarchy</title> +- <xi:include href="xml/tree_index.sgml"/> +- </chapter> + <index id="api-index-full"> + <title>API Index</title> + <xi:include href="xml/api-index-full.xml"><xi:fallback /></xi:include>